YOUR CHALLENGE:

VARIATION IN THE PAPERMAKING
PROCESS CAUSES ISSUES


Of all the variables in your process that impact drainage stability, entrained air is the invisible villain with the greatest ability to disrupt everything. When it goes up, drainage slows, defoamer gets overused, and steam needs increase, leading to potential breaks, pinholes, moisture variations, and other defects.

Did you know…

Typical levels of entrained air in various papermaking furnishes are in
the range from 0-8%?2

So what?

That’s an enormous liability and source for concern. By comparison, your typical 12 oz. soda drink contains around 4% air content by volume once the pressure is released.

 

With rising consumer demand for paper products with higher specifications (e.g., lighter-weight, stronger packaging), your team needs to operate with absolute precision and discipline. But as variables fluctuate, some of your operators might switch into manual control. This increases your process variability and leads to higher costs in chemicals, greater energy usage, and more man hours to balance it all.
